引言
在数字资产领域,空投活动成为连接项目方与用户的重要方式。以 tpwallet 为例,围绕捡取空投的场景,系统性地审视私钥安全、合约测试、市场监测、批量分发、秘密计算与多功能钱包的设计,是提高参与安全性与效率的必要步骤。本文通过六个维度展开讨论,既聚焦安全性,也关注可落地的工程实践。
一、私钥加密与密钥管理
私钥是进入资金的唯一钥匙,任何环节的泄露都可能导致资产损失。因此,私钥加密与密钥管理需要在全栈范围内落地。
- 存储层:建议在设备本地使用硬件安全模块或受信任的加密存储,种子短语与派生路径通过多层加密保护,避免明文保存。
- 访问控制:采用分级权限和多因素认证,关键操作实现最小权限原则,敏感操作需要额外认证。
- 备份与恢复:提供离线备份方案,鼓励使用分散式备份并具备恢复校验机制,避免单点故障。
- 设备与环境:鼓励用户使用硬件钱包或受信任设备,桌面和移动端应用应实现完整性检查、运行时保护与防篡改日志。
- 安全实践:避免将私钥与助记词写入云端、剪贴板或日志,默认为不可逆存储与最短权限链路。
二、合约测试与安全评估
空投相关的智能合约测试要覆盖功能性、边界条件与安全漏洞。
- 测试策略:单元测试、集成测试、回归测试与端到端测试结合,确保核心流程在各种场景下都能稳定运行。

- 静态与动态分析:结合静态分析工具、符号执行与模糊测试,发现潜在的重入、整数溢出、权限错配等风险点。
- 测试网与仿真:在测试网络进行真实交易场景仿真,记录 gas 消耗、失败原因及异常行为,建立可复现的测试用例。
- 审计与治理:重要合约应接受独立团队审计,公开披露漏洞修复时间线与改动记录。
- 部署前后对比:上线前进行灰度发布,确保对关键交互的回滚与应急处理机制到位。
三、市场监测与风险提示
对空投活动而言,市场侧因素直接影响参与回报与资金安全。
- 指标体系:交易活跃度、地址增长、转账延迟、Gas 价格区间、资产流入与流出比例等。
- 异常检测:对可疑行为进行告警,如异常大量转出、同一钱包重复高频交易、跨链套利等模式要被标记。
- 合规与透明:关注项目方披露、资金来源与资金去向,避免涉及洗钱风险及虚假空投。
- 数据可视化:提供可操作的仪表盘,支持按时间、链上地址、合约地址等维度 drill-down。
- 风险提示:空投虽具吸引力,但也存在骗局、钓鱼链接、私钥泄露等风险,用户需自行评估并采取防护措施。
四、批量转账与分发架构
批量转账在分发空投奖励时常见,但实现难度较高,需注重稳定性与安全性。
- 计划与限额:设定每日上限、批次间歇,避免网络拥堵及错误累积。
- nonce 与幂等性:通过幂等设计和幂等交易序列,确保重复提交不会重复发放。
- 成本与效率:对 Gas 预算进行严格控制,必要时采用分阶段落地及合约化批量转账逻辑。
- 失败处理:设计可回滚的事务结构与重试策略,确保资金不被锁定。
- 隐私与合规:尽量减少在公共链中暴露的敏感信息,必要时对日志进行脱敏处理。
五、安全多方计算与密钥协同
安全多方计算与密钥协同技术为钱包在高风险场景下提供额外保护。
- 基本理念:不将私钥集中在单点,多个参与方共同完成签名或运算,降低泄露风险。
- 典型场景:多方签名钱包、分布式密钥生成、跨机构协作钱包管理等。
- 权衡与挑战:实现复杂度、性能开销、网络信任模型需要权衡,需有成熟的运营和应急预案。
- 风险控制:引入严格的访问控制、审计日志与定期演练,确保灾难恢复与失效模式的可控性。
- 实践要点:在合约调用前进行前置校验、采用可验证的随机源与密钥轮换策略,以降低单点故障风险。
六、多功能数字钱包的系统设计要点
面向未来的钱包需要在功能丰富与安全之间取得平衡。
- 模块化架构:将钱包分为密钥管理、交易执行、资产清单、合规与风控、用户体验等模块,方便迭代与安全审计。
- 跨链与扩展性:支持主流公链与侧链/二层解决方案,提供统一的账户抽象与可组合的插件体系。
- UX 与隐私:在提供便利的同时,给用户清晰的风险提示与隐私保护选项,支持轻松备份与恢复。
- 安全设计:强认证、最小权限、审计日志、异常检测和灾备方案贯穿全生命周期。
- 合规与治理:对空投合规性开展自评与外部治理,确保产品发展符合监管要求。
结语

tpwallet 的空投探索需要从私钥保护、合约测试、市场监测、批量转账、安全多方计算以及多功能钱包架构等维度协同演进。通过以安全为底线、以用户体验为目标的设计与落地实践,才能在快速变化的区块链生态中实现更高的参与度和更稳健的资产管理。
评论
CryptoNova
很全面的探讨,尤其对私钥加密和多方计算的阐述很到位,值得钱包团队参考。
星辰Traveler
市场监测部分给了具体KPI,方便快速落地。
LiuW
批量转账的风险提醒很重要,建议加上限额和回滚机制。
TechGadget
合约测试章节实用,推荐结合静态分析工具和模糊测试。
NovaWallet
多功能钱包的设计要点清晰,务必注意用户体验和隐私保护。